I'm trying to make a crazy knockdown Sorcerer pawn. Like, game breakingly so. I imagine that the barbed nails affects magic knockdown and that I shouldn't upgrade any spells so the pawn will use them as fast as possible. As upgrading spells makes the pawns charge too much and waste time, when they should just throw it out at any level.
2 barbed nails on a Sorcerer with emphasis will be great. The level 2 spells is correct for most spells, but high maelstrom is good. Bolide lv1 is best, comestion, and frigor lv1 is best, high miasma is worth it and high necromancy is great for knockdown. A knockdown Sorcerer is a nice choice.

Is there a reason to upgrade the item though? It seems like you can just use it as a buff stack and use your secondary weapon for damage. Then just change your main weapon when you don't require a massive damage boost. You can also just stack 9 attacks and use the secondary, at 90%(?) damage boost without any of the consequences. You would just need to recharge the hatchet back to 9 stacks if you get hit.
Correct, you don't need to upgrade. I just wanted show how and with what materials. The stack progression is 10% boost until 5 strikes. And then after 5 strikes, 50% boost until stike 10, then 100% after the 10th strike.
